Strong's H8462 Quick Answer

Strong's H8462 תְּחִלָּה (tchillah) is a Hebrew Strong's word-study entry. tchillah (tekh-il-law') n-f. 1. a commencement 2. rel. original (adverb, -ly) It has 21 linked Bible usages across 13 books. Visible English usage signals include first, beginning, and begin. Indexed coverage on this page includes Old Testament.

Meaning and Definition

tchillah (tekh-il-law') n-f. 1. a commencement 2. rel. original (adverb, -ly) [from H2490 in the sense of opening] KJV: begin(-ning), first (time). Root(s): H2490

Original Word
תְּחִלָּה
Transliteration
tchillah
Derivation
Root: חלל First root strongs: 2490
Morphology
noun fem

Usage Excerpts

First 21 linked usage excerpts for Strong's H8462.

Genesis 13:3 Old Testament, KJV
And he went on his journeys from the south even to Bethel, unto the place where his tent had been at the beginning, between Bethel and Hai;
Genesis 41:21 Old Testament, KJV
And when they had eaten them up, it could not be known that they had eaten them; but they were still ill favoured, as at the beginning. So I awoke.
Genesis 43:18 Old Testament, KJV
And the men were afraid, because they were brought into Joseph's house; and they said, Because of the money that was returned in our sacks at the first time are we brought in; that he may seek occasion against us, and fall upon us, and take us for bondmen, and our asses.
Genesis 43:20 Old Testament, KJV
And said, O sir, we came indeed down at the first time to buy food:
Judges 1:1 Old Testament, KJV
Now after the death of Joshua it came to pass, that the children of Israel asked the LORD, saying, Who shall go up for us against the Canaanites first, to fight against them?
Judges 20:18 Old Testament, KJV
And the children of Israel arose, and went up to the house of God, and asked counsel of God, and said, Which of us shall go up first to the battle against the children of Benjamin? And the LORD said, Judah shall go up first.
Ruth 1:22 Old Testament, KJV
So Naomi returned, and Ruth the Moabitess, her daughter in law, with her, which returned out of the country of Moab: and they came to Bethlehem in the beginning of barley harvest.
2 Samuel 17:9 Old Testament, KJV
Behold, he is hid now in some pit, or in some other place: and it will come to pass, when some of them be overthrown at the first, that whosoever heareth it will say, There is a slaughter among the people that follow Absalom.
2 Samuel 21:9 Old Testament, KJV
And he delivered them into the hands of the Gibeonites, and they hanged them in the hill before the LORD: and they fell all seven together, and were put to death in the days of harvest, in the first days, in the beginning of barley harvest.
2 Samuel 21:10 Old Testament, KJV
And Rizpah the daughter of Aiah took sackcloth, and spread it for her upon the rock, from the beginning of harvest until water dropped upon them out of heaven, and suffered neither the birds of the air to rest on them by day, nor the beasts of the field by night.
2 Kings 17:25 Old Testament, KJV
And so it was at the beginning of their dwelling there, that they feared not the LORD: therefore the LORD sent lions among them, which slew some of them.
Ezra 4:6 Old Testament, KJV
And in the reign of Ahasuerus, in the beginning of his reign, wrote they unto him an accusation against the inhabitants of Judah and Jerusalem.
Nehemiah 11:17 Old Testament, KJV
And Mattaniah the son of Micha, the son of Zabdi, the son of Asaph, was the principal to begin the thanksgiving in prayer: and Bakbukiah the second among his brethren, and Abda the son of Shammua, the son of Galal, the son of Jeduthun.
Proverbs 9:10 Old Testament, KJV
The fear of the LORD is the beginning of wisdom: and the knowledge of the holy is understanding.
Ecclesiastes 10:13 Old Testament, KJV
The beginning of the words of his mouth is foolishness: and the end of his talk is mischievous madness.
Isaiah 1:26 Old Testament, KJV
And I will restore thy judges as at the first, and thy counsellors as at the beginning: afterward thou shalt be called, The city of righteousness, the faithful city.
Daniel 8:1 Old Testament, KJV
In the third year of the reign of king Belshazzar a vision appeared unto me, even unto me Daniel, after that which appeared unto me at the first.
Daniel 9:21 Old Testament, KJV
Yea, whiles I was speaking in prayer, even the man Gabriel, whom I had seen in the vision at the beginning, being caused to fly swiftly, touched me about the time of the evening oblation.
Daniel 9:23 Old Testament, KJV
At the beginning of thy supplications the commandment came forth, and I am come to shew thee; for thou art greatly beloved: therefore understand the matter, and consider the vision.
Hosea 1:2 Old Testament, KJV
The beginning of the word of the LORD by Hosea. And the LORD said to Hosea, Go, take unto thee a wife of whoredoms and children of whoredoms: for the land hath committed great whoredom, departing from the LORD.
Amos 7:1 Old Testament, KJV
Thus hath the Lord GOD shewed unto me; and, behold, he formed grasshoppers in the beginning of the shooting up of the latter growth; and, lo, it was the latter growth after the king's mowings.
